تتضمّن واجهة برمجة التطبيقات
لأداء الأعمال في Google طريقة واجهة برمجة تطبيقات
جديدة تتيح جلب عدة "مقاييس يومية" في طلب واحد لواجهة برمجة التطبيقات.
يُرجى مراجعة
الجدول الزمني للإيقاف وتعليمات نقل البيانات من طريقة v4 reportInsights API إلى واجهة برمجة التطبيقات الخاصة بأداء "الملف التجاري على Google".
Method: categories.batchGet
تنظيم صفحاتك في مجموعات
يمكنك حفظ المحتوى وتصنيفه حسب إعداداتك المفضّلة.
تعرض قائمة بفئات النشاط التجاري للّغة ومعرّفات GConcept المقدَّمة.
طلب HTTP
GET https://mybusiness.googleapis.com/v4/categories:batchGet
يستخدِم عنوان URL بنية تحويل ترميز gRPC.
معامِلات طلب البحث
المعلمات |
languageCode |
string
مطلوب. رمز اللغة BCP 47 الذي يجب عرض أسماء الفئات به.
|
categoryIds[] |
string
مطلوب. يجب ضبط اسم واحد على الأقل. معرّفات GConcept التي يجب عرض أسماء الفئات المترجَمة من أجلها.
|
regionCode |
string
اختياريّ. تمثّل هذه السمة رمز البلد بصيغة ISO 3166-1 alpha-2 المستخدَم لاستنتاج لغة غير عادية.
|
view |
enum (CategoryView )
مطلوب. تحدِّد هذه السياسة الأجزاء التي يجب عرضها في الردّ ضمن مورد "الفئة".
|
نص الطلب
يجب أن يكون نص الطلب فارغًا.
نص الاستجابة
إذا كانت الاستجابة ناجحة، سيحتوي نص الاستجابة على بيانات بالبنية التالية:
رسالة ردّ لفئة BusinessCategory.BatchGetBusinessCategory.
تمثيل JSON |
{
"categories": [
{
object (Category )
}
]
} |
الحقول |
categories[] |
object (Category )
الفئات التي تتطابق مع أرقام تعريف GConcept المقدَّمة في الطلب. لن تأتي بالترتيب نفسه كمعرّفات الفئات في الطلب.
|
نطاقات التفويض
يتطلب هذا الإعداد أحد نطاقات OAuth التالية:
https://www.googleapis.com/auth/plus.business.manage
https://www.googleapis.com/auth/business.manage
لمزيد من المعلومات، يُرجى الاطِّلاع على نظرة عامة على OAuth 2.0.
إنّ محتوى هذه الصفحة مرخّص بموجب ترخيص Creative Commons Attribution 4.0 ما لم يُنصّ على خلاف ذلك، ونماذج الرموز مرخّصة بموجب ترخيص Apache 2.0. للاطّلاع على التفاصيل، يُرجى مراجعة سياسات موقع Google Developers. إنّ Java هي علامة تجارية مسجَّلة لشركة Oracle و/أو شركائها التابعين.
تاريخ التعديل الأخير: 2025-07-25 (حسب التوقيت العالمي المتفَّق عليه)
[null,null,["تاريخ التعديل الأخير: 2025-07-25 (حسب التوقيت العالمي المتفَّق عليه)"],[[["\u003cp\u003eReturns localized business category names for specified GConcept IDs and language.\u003c/p\u003e\n"],["\u003cp\u003eRequires providing GConcept IDs and language code as query parameters in a GET request.\u003c/p\u003e\n"],["\u003cp\u003eResponse includes a list of categories matching the provided GConcept IDs.\u003c/p\u003e\n"],["\u003cp\u003eRequires \u003ccode\u003ehttps://www.googleapis.com/auth/plus.business.manage\u003c/code\u003e or \u003ccode\u003ehttps://www.googleapis.com/auth/business.manage\u003c/code\u003e scope for authorization.\u003c/p\u003e\n"]]],[],null,["# Method: categories.batchGet\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n - [JSON representation](#body.BatchGetBusinessCategoriesResponse.SCHEMA_REPRESENTATION)\n- [Authorization Scopes](#body.aspect)\n\nReturns a list of business categories for the provided language and GConcept ids.\n\n### HTTP request\n\n`GET https://mybusiness.googleapis.com/v4/categories:batchGet`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Query parameters\n\n| Parameters ||\n|-----------------|---------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`languageCode` | `string` Required. The BCP 47 code of language that the category names should be returned in. |\n| `categoryIds[]` | `string` Required. At least one name must be set. The GConcept ids the localized category names should be returned for. |\n| `regionCode` | `string` Optional. The ISO 3166-1 alpha-2 country code used to infer non-standard language. |\n| `view` | `enum (`[CategoryView](/my-business/reference/rest/v4/CategoryView)`)` Required. Specifies which parts to the Category resource should be returned in the response. |\n\n### Request body\n\nThe request body must be empty.\n\n### Response body\n\nIf successful, the response body contains data with the following structure:\nResponse message for BusinessCategories.BatchGetBusinessCategories.\n\n| JSON representation ||\n|-----------------------------------------------------------------------------------------------|---|\n| ``` { \"categories\": [ { object (/my-business/reference/rest/v4/categories#Category) } ] } ``` |\n\n| Fields ||\n|----------------|------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`categories[]` | `object (`[Category](/my-business/reference/rest/v4/categories#Category)`)` Categories that match the GConcept ids provided in the request. They will not come in the same order as category ids in the request. |\n\n### Authorization Scopes\n\nRequires one of the following OAuth scopes:\n\n- `https://www.googleapis.com/auth/plus.business.manage`\n- `https://www.googleapis.com/auth/business.manage`\n\nFor more information, see the [OAuth 2.0 Overview](https://developers.google.com/identity/protocols/OAuth2)."]]